Catalytic Converter Function

A catalytic converter acts like a filter and chemical processor combined. It changes carbon monoxide, nitrogen oxides, and hydrocarbons into carbon dioxide, nitrogen, and water vapor. This process helps lower pollution and keeps your truck’s exhaust cleaner.

Materials Inside A Catalytic Converter

Inside the converter, you’ll find a honeycomb structure coated with precious metals like platinum, palladium, and rhodium. These metals help speed up the chemical reactions without being consumed. This design maximizes surface area, making the conversion process more efficient.

Signs Of A Failing Catalytic Converter

If your Ford F150 starts running rough, loses power, or shows a check engine light, the catalytic converter might be the cause. You might also notice a rotten egg smell or poor fuel economy. Catching these signs early can save you from costly repairs.

Variations By Engine Type

The number of catalytic converters in a Ford F150 varies by engine type. Different engines need different exhaust setups. This affects how many catalytic converters the truck uses. Understanding these differences helps with maintenance and repairs.

3.3l V6 Engine

The 3.3L V6 engine usually has one catalytic converter. It is placed close to the engine. This helps reduce harmful gases early. This engine is simpler, so fewer converters are needed.

2.7l Ecoboost V6 Engine

The 2.7L EcoBoost V6 has two catalytic converters. One is before the muffler, the other after. This setup improves emission control. The turbocharged engine produces more gases to clean.

3.5l Ecoboost V6 Engine

The 3.5L EcoBoost V6 uses two catalytic converters too. It has a similar layout to the 2.7L. This engine needs strong emission control for better performance.

5.0l V8 Engine

The 5.0L V8 engine typically has two catalytic converters. These converters are placed on each exhaust bank. This design helps control emissions from all cylinders.

3.0l Power Stroke Diesel Engine

The 3.0L Power Stroke Diesel has multiple emission devices. It includes at least one catalytic converter. It also uses a diesel particulate filter. Diesel engines need more devices to meet standards.

Replacement Costs And Options

Replacing a catalytic converter on a Ford F150 involves understanding costs and available options. Prices vary based on parts and labor. Knowing what affects these costs helps plan your budget better.

Options range from new to used parts, each with pros and cons. Choosing the right one depends on your needs and budget.

Cost Of New Catalytic Converters

New converters usually cost between $500 and $1,200. Prices depend on the model year and engine size. New parts come with warranties and guarantee quality. Labor charges can add $100 to $300 to the total.

Used And Refurbished Catalytic Converters

Used converters cost less, typically $200 to $600. These parts may last but have no warranty. Refurbished converters are cleaned and repaired versions. They cost more than used but less than new. Labor costs remain similar.

Aftermarket Vs. Oem Catalytic Converters

OEM parts are made by Ford or authorized makers. They fit perfectly and last long. Aftermarket converters are cheaper but may not fit as well. Quality varies, so research brands carefully. Some states require EPA-approved parts.

Labor And Installation Fees

Labor depends on mechanic rates and location. Installation takes about 1 to 3 hours. High rates in cities can increase costs. Getting multiple quotes saves money. Proper installation prevents future problems.

Maintenance Tips For Longevity

Maintaining the catalytic converters in your Ford F150 helps them last longer. Proper care keeps your truck running clean and efficient. Simple steps protect this vital part from damage and wear. Follow these tips to extend the life of your catalytic converters.

Regular Engine Tune-ups

Keep the engine in good condition to protect the converters. Poor engine performance causes bad fuel combustion. This leads to clogging and overheating of catalytic converters. Regular tune-ups fix spark plugs and fuel systems. This helps maintain proper exhaust flow.

Use Quality Fuel

Low-quality fuel can harm the catalytic converters. It creates more deposits inside the exhaust system. Use fuel recommended for your Ford F150. High-quality gasoline burns cleaner and reduces harmful emissions.

Avoid Short Trips

Short drives prevent converters from reaching full temperature. This causes incomplete fuel burning and buildup inside converters. Longer drives help converters heat up properly. This burns off harmful deposits and keeps them clean.

Check For Exhaust Leaks

Leaks affect the performance of catalytic converters. They allow unfiltered gases to escape and sensors to fail. Inspect exhaust pipes and joints regularly. Repair leaks quickly to ensure proper converter function.

Monitor Warning Lights

The check engine light may signal converter problems. Do not ignore this warning on your dashboard. Scan for error codes and fix issues early. This prevents costly damage to catalytic converters.
